Should You Buy a 1998 Volvo S90?

The 1998 Volvo S90 is a luxury sedan that combines classic Scandinavian design with a robust rear-wheel-drive platform. Powered by a 2.9L inline-six engine, it delivers 181 horsepower and 199 lb-ft of torque, making it a comfortable choice for daily commuting and long-distance travel. With a combined fuel economy of 18.0 MPG, it strikes a balance between performance and efficiency, although it may not be the most economical option in its class. The 4-speed automatic transmission provides smooth shifts, enhancing the overall driving experience.

Despite its age, the S90 boasts a remarkable reliability score of 99.6/100, indicating that it can be a dependable choice for buyers. However, potential owners should be aware of some recurring complaints regarding the service brakes and visibility components, which have been noted in NHTSA data. Overall, the S90 offers a blend of safety, comfort, and understated luxury that makes it an appealing option for those seeking a reliable used vehicle.

Known Issues (NHTSA Data)

While the 1998 Volvo S90 has received a total of 38 complaints, it is worth noting that there are no significant NHTSA complaints on record regarding injuries or fatalities. The most common issues involve the service brakes and visibility components, which potential buyers should consider during their evaluation.

Top Complaint Areas
SERVICE BRAKES, HYDRAULIC:FOUNDATION COMPONENTS:DISC:PADS8% of complaints
SERVICE BRAKES, HYDRAULIC:FOUNDATION COMPONENTS8% of complaints
VISIBILITY:SUN/MOON ROOF ASSEMBLY8% of complaints
VEHICLE SPEED CONTROL8% of complaints
VISIBILITY:WINDSHIELD5% of complaints
